Just yesterday I learned that the Barn Owl ( Tyto alba ) is the only breeding bird found in New York that has been documented nesting in every month of the year. This bit of trivia was given in an article in my local bird club’s monthly newsletter about the ongoing breeding bird atlas in New York State.

The Beautiful and Colorful Mourning Dove

10,000 Birds

Even though the female lays only two eggs per nest attempt, they enjoy a protracted breeding season in which multiple nesting attempts can occur every 30 days, and in Southern locations, nearly year round. Use of non-toxic shot when hunting waterfowl has been mandatory, nationwide, since 1991. The Mourning Dove is a prolific breeder.

Racing to Save 2 Samoan Endemics

10,000 Birds

A field team recently discovered a juvenile Manumea (and documented it with photographs). The sighting suggests that for all its struggles with habitat loss and hunting, the species is still managing to reproduce. Image of newly discovered juvenile Manumea by Moe Ulli). The Manumea isn’t the only Samoan bird on the brink, however.
